Mercury NZ is a New Zealand electricity generation company and a multi-product utility retailer of electricity, gas, broadband and mobile telephone services, generating all of its power from renewable sources. It operates nine hydroelectric stations on the Waikato River, five geothermal plants in the central North Island, and several wind farms. Headquartered in Auckland and founded on 1 April 1999 from earlier state electricity entities, Mercury is majority owned by the New Zealand government, which holds about 51 percent of the company, and trades on the New Zealand stock exchange.
